The problem:

I've a set Metaverse with a Pacifis, City of Radiance in deck, and a Paleozoic in grave.

If I activate Metaverse (to activate Pacifis) and chain the Paleozoic, would I be able to activate Pacifis' effect to search (because a Normal Monster, Paleo, was Summoned) immediately after the resolution of that chain?

You wouldn't be able to activate it since Pacifis wouldn't have been on the field when the Paleozoic was Summoned.

Field spells (as well as any cards with trigger effects that activate on the field) must be on the field when the trigger is met in order to activate. This rule applies to all public knowledge areas (graveyard, face-up banished cards, etc) but does not apply to private knowledge areas (such as the hand).
